A supported HPE ProLiant Gen10 server or Synergy compute module using second-generation Intel Xeon Scalable
processors. For more information, see the product QuickSpecs on the Hewlett Packard Enterprise website (http://
www.hpe.com/support/persistentmemoryQS).
HPE DDR4 Standard Memory RDIMMs or LRDIMMs (the number will vary based on your chosen configuration).
Supported firmware and drives:
System ROM version 2.10 or later
Server Platform Services (SPS) Firmware version 04.01.04.296
HPE iLO 5 Firmware version 1.43
HPE Innovation Engine Firmware version 2.1.x or later
Download the required firmware and drivers from the Hewlett Packard Enterprise website (http://www.hpe.com/
info/persistentmemory).
A supported operating system:
Windows Server 2012 R2 with persistent memory drivers from Hewlett Packard Enterprise
Windows Server 2016 with persistent memory drivers from Hewlett Packard Enterprise
Windows Server 2019
Red Hat Enterprise Linux 7.6
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8.0
S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 12 SP4
S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 15 with SUSE-SU-2019:0224-1 kernel update
S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 15 SP1 with SUSE-SU-2019:1550-1 kernel update
VMware vSphere 6.7 U2 + Express Patch 10 (ESXi670-201906002) or later (supports App Direct and Memory
modes)
VMware vSphere 6.5 U3 or later (supports Memory mode)
Hardware and licensing requirements for optional encryption of the HPE Persistent Memory modules:
HPE TPM 2.0 (local key encryption)
HPE iLO Advanced License (remote key encryption)
Key management server (remote key encryption)
For more information, see the HPE Persistent Memory User Guide on the Hewlett Packard Enterprise website (http://
www.hpe.com/info/persistentmemory-docs).
